Embedded Software Developer
Location : Montreal, QC (Hybrid, 4 days on-site)
Type : Full-time
Salary : $90,000–$115,000
Auxo is hiring on behalf of a Montréal-based startup that’s redefining low-power wireless communication. Their tech enables real-time connectivity for smart devices — from wearables to industrial sensors.
They’re looking for an Embedded Software Developer who enjoys working close to the hardware, writing lean code, and being part of a team that ships real products. This is your chance to build at the system level and contribute across the full product lifecycle in a fast-moving, well-funded environment.
What you’ll be doing
- Developing and debugging embedded firmware (C / C++) for ultra-low power systems
- Collaborating on protocol design, system integration, and power optimization
- Writing functional tools or simple GUIs to interact with the device
- Supporting hardware bring-up and firmware validation
- Working with cross-functional teams to ship hardware / software products
What you bring
- 3–7 years of embedded development (C / C++ on MCUs or embedded Linux)
- Solid knowledge of low-level systems, communication protocols, and debugging tools
- Experience with hardware interfaces (SPI, UART, I2C, GPIO)
- Comfortable using oscilloscopes, logic analyzers, and serial debuggers
- Practical mindset — you like building systems that work in the real world
Nice-to-haves
- Wireless experience (Bluetooth, Zigbee, UWB, etc.)
- Scripting or tooling (Python, Bash, MATLAB)
- Exposure to RTOS or bare-metal environments
- Familiarity with PCB-level or RF testing
